Abstract
The utility model is related to collection device fields, it is intended to provide a kind of waste oil collecting device that can be automatically collected to the waste oil on part, its key points of the technical solution are that including placing box, tilting rack, oil trap, oil sump tank, oil well pump and surge drum, placing box is arranged by holder on tilting rack, oil trap is arranged in tilting rack lower end, oil trap connects oil sump tank by oil collecting pipe, oil well pump is arranged on oil sump tank, oil pick-up tube and flowline are connected on oil well pump, oil pick-up tube is arranged away from one end of oil well pump in oil sump tank, flowline is arranged away from one end of oil well pump in surge drum.By using above-mentioned technical proposal, the waste oil of piece surface is on tilting rack along the inclined direction flowing for writing tilting rack, it finally flows into oil trap, waste oil in oil trap is entered by oil collecting pipe in oil sump tank, oil well pump by the waste oil sucking to surge drum in oil sump tank, realizes the automatic collection to waste oil in the operating condition.

Technical field
The utility model is related to collection device field, more particularly to a kind of waste oil collecting device.
Background technology
Waste oil collecting device is a kind of device for being collected to the waste oil on part.
During manufactured parts, piece surface usually has one layer of waste oil, on the one hand waste oil carries out the part later stage
Packaging brings inconvenience, and on the other hand can cause the waste of waste oil.
Currently, the Chinese patent that publication No. is CN103845977A discloses a kind of waste oil collecting device, including sweep-up pipe
Road, oil collection barrel and valve, the oil collection barrel are inverted cone-shaped structure, and the oil collection barrel is welded on the lower section of dust sucting pipeline, is used for
The waste oil particle in industrial waste gas is collected, not only prevents the blocking of dust sucting pipeline, additionally it is possible to recycle waste oil and be recycled, be subtracted
Few environmental pollution.The transparent window for facilitating worker to check oil reserve in oil collection barrel is equipped in the middle part of the oil collection barrel, this is transparent to regard
The sealing ring for preventing permeability is equipped between window and oil collection barrel, the valve is connected to the bottom of oil collection barrel.
Although this waste oil collecting device can recycle oil plant, the waste oil on part can not be received
Collection, be easy to cause the waste of waste oil resource.
Utility model content
The purpose of this utility model is to provide a kind of waste oil collecting device, can automatically be received to the waste oil on part
Collection.
The above-mentioned technical purpose of the utility model technical scheme is that:
A kind of waste oil collecting device, including placing box, tilting rack, oil trap, oil sump tank, oil well pump and surge drum, it is described
There are gaps, the tilting rack to be inclined to set on tilting rack, and between the placing box and tilting rack for placing box setting, institute
Oil trap setting is stated in tilting rack lower end, the oil trap connects oil sump tank by oil collecting pipe, and the oil well pump setting is collecting
On fuel tank, oil pick-up tube and flowline are connected on the oil well pump, the oil pick-up tube is arranged away from one end of oil well pump in oil-collecting
In case, the flowline is arranged away from one end of oil well pump in surge drum.
By using above-mentioned technical proposal, part of the surface with waste oil is put into placing box, part is in placing box
It is limited, the waste oil on piece surface gradually drops onto on tilting rack with the accumulative of time, and waste oil is on tilting rack along inclination
The inclined direction of frame flows, and finally flows into oil trap, and the waste oil in oil trap is entered by oil collecting pipe in oil sump tank, oil pumping
Pump by the waste oil sucking to surge drum in oil sump tank, realizes the automatic collection to waste oil in the operating condition.

After being adjusted to the inclined degree of tilting rack 2, with the accumulation of time, the waste oil on part, which is bit by bit dropped in, to incline
On oblique frame 2, waste oil is flowed into along the inclined direction of tilting rack 2 in oil trap 3, when the waste oil amount in oil trap 3 reaches certain journey
When spending, control valve 14 is opened, waste oil is flowed by oil collecting pipe 7 in oil sump tank 4, to the liquid level of the observation tube 15 on oil sump tank 4
It is observed, since oil sump tank 4 and observation tube 15 constitute a linker, according to law of connected vessels, the waste oil in observation tube 15
Liquid level be the waste oil in oil sump tank 4 liquid level, according to the observation the liquid level in pipe 15 liquid level in oil sump tank 4 is sentenced
It is disconnected, after the liquid level in oil sump tank 4 reaches certain altitude, oil well pump 5 is opened, the waste oil in oil sump tank 4 is extracted, will be collected
In waste oil sucking to surge drum 6 in fuel tank 4, the collection to waste oil is completed.
